Cesky Krumlov, Czech Republic
We had heard about Cesky Krumlov so spent some time figuring
out how to get there. We took the train from Salzburg to Linz where we met a
van operated in conjunction with some pensions / beds & breakfasts in Cesky
Krumlov. (We luckily had made previous reservations for it - it was full.)
Cesky Krumlov was one of the jewels on the trip and we wished that we had spent
more than one night and two half days there.
